- Sewer conditions across Tippah County โ The age of sewer infrastructure across Tippah County varies by neighborhood โ older areas may have clay tile laterals from pre-1960 construction, while newer developments have PVC. Both require maintenance: clay tile for root infiltration and joint displacement, PVC for improper grading and debris accumulation. A slab leak in a Falkner home is confirmed by specific symptoms that homeowners often dismiss until the damage is visible: hot spots on the floor (supply line leak), the sound of running water when everything is off, a water meter that moves with all fixtures closed, or water seeping up through floor tiles or flooring. Slab leaks require leak detection equipment to locate before any repair โ breaking concrete blindly to find a leak significantly increases both repair cost and property damage. We use non-invasive detection methods before any excavation or concrete work is recommended.

Cured-in-place pipe lining (CIPP) is one of the most significant advances in sewer repair for Falkner homeowners โ it allows structural rehabilitation of a deteriorated sewer line from the inside, without excavation. The process involves inserting a resin-saturated liner into the existing pipe and curing it in place to form a new pipe wall within the old one. CIPP is appropriate for lines with joint cracks, root infiltration entry points, and minor structural deterioration โ but not for lines with collapsed sections or severe bellying. Camera inspection before lining confirms applicability. We assess Tippah County sewer lines honestly for CIPP suitability before recommending it.

Trenchless sewer rehabilitation has changed the cost profile of sewer line repair in Falkner significantly. Pipe lining (CIPP) inserts a resin-saturated liner into the existing pipe, cures it in place, and leaves a structural new pipe inside the old one โ without excavation. Pipe bursting pushes a new pipe through the path of the old one, displacing it outward. Both methods restore full function with minimal disturbance to landscaping and hardscape. We assess Tippah County sewer lines via camera first to determine which approach โ or conventional open-trench โ is appropriate for the specific conditions.

Sewer line maintenance for Falkner homes depends on age, tree cover, and prior history. Homes under 20 years old with no prior sewer issues and no significant trees over the line: no active maintenance required โ respond to symptoms if they develop. Homes 20โ40 years old with moderate tree cover: camera inspection every 3โ5 years, drain cleaning if inspection reveals developing buildup. Homes over 40 years old with significant trees or prior root intrusion events: annual or biennial main line cleaning is cost-effective prevention against a full backup or line replacement. - Know your main shutoff location โ Before any emergency occurs, locate your main water shutoff valve and ensure every adult in the household knows how to operate it quickly. This single step can prevent thousands of dollars in water damage when a pipe fails unexpectedly.
- Act on early warning signs โ Slow drains, low water pressure, discolored water, and unexpectedly high water bills are early indicators of developing problems. Addressing them early is almost always less expensive than waiting for a failure.
- Schedule annual water heater maintenance โ Flushing sediment, inspecting the anode rod, and testing the pressure relief valve annually can add 3โ5 years to your water heater's service life and prevent the most common failure modes.
